# GraphQL Queries

> Advanced querying with GraphQL

## Overview

GraphQL queries allow you to fetch exactly the data you need from your Supabase database. This guide covers advanced query patterns and techniques.

## Basic Queries

### Select All Rows

Fetch all rows from a table:

```graphql theme={null}
query {
  countriesCollection {
    edges {
      node {
        id
        name
        code
        capital
        population
      }
    }
  }
}
```

### Select Specific Fields

Only request the fields you need:

```graphql theme={null}
query {
  countriesCollection {
    edges {
      node {
        name
        capital
      }
    }
  }
}
```

### Select Single Row

Query a single row by its primary key:

```graphql theme={null}
query {
  countriesCollection(filter: { id: { eq: 1 } }) {
    edges {
      node {
        id
        name
        code
      }
    }
  }
}
```

## Filtering

### Equality Filters

```graphql theme={null}
query {
  countriesCollection(
    filter: { name: { eq: "United States" } }
  ) {
    edges {
      node {
        id
        name
        capital
      }
    }
  }
}
```

### Comparison Filters

```graphql theme={null}
query LargeCountries {
  countriesCollection(
    filter: { population: { gt: 100000000 } }
  ) {
    edges {
      node {
        name
        population
      }
    }
  }
}
```

### Pattern Matching

```graphql theme={null}
query SearchCountries {
  countriesCollection(
    filter: { name: { ilike: "%united%" } }
  ) {
    edges {
      node {
        name
        code
      }
    }
  }
}
```

### List Filters

```graphql theme={null}
query SpecificCountries {
  countriesCollection(
    filter: { code: { in: ["US", "CA", "GB"] } }
  ) {
    edges {
      node {
        name
        code
      }
    }
  }
}
```

### NULL Filters

```graphql theme={null}
query CountriesWithoutCapital {
  countriesCollection(
    filter: { capital: { is: NULL } }
  ) {
    edges {
      node {
        name
        code
      }
    }
  }
}
```

## Complex Filters

### AND Conditions

```graphql theme={null}
query {
  countriesCollection(
    filter: {
      and: [
        { population: { gt: 50000000 } },
        { name: { like: "A%" } }
      ]
    }
  ) {
    edges {
      node {
        name
        population
      }
    }
  }
}
```

### OR Conditions

```graphql theme={null}
query {
  countriesCollection(
    filter: {
      or: [
        { code: { eq: "US" } },
        { code: { eq: "CA" } }
      ]
    }
  ) {
    edges {
      node {
        name
        code
      }
    }
  }
}
```

### NOT Conditions

```graphql theme={null}
query {
  countriesCollection(
    filter: {
      not: {
        name: { like: "United%" }
      }
    }
  ) {
    edges {
      node {
        name
      }
    }
  }
}
```

### Nested Conditions

```graphql theme={null}
query {
  countriesCollection(
    filter: {
      and: [
        { population: { gt: 10000000 } },
        {
          or: [
            { name: { like: "A%" } },
            { code: { in: ["US", "CA"] } }
          ]
        }
      ]
    }
  ) {
    edges {
      node {
        name
        population
        code
      }
    }
  }
}
```

## Sorting

### Single Column

```graphql theme={null}
query {
  countriesCollection(
    orderBy: [{ name: AscNullsLast }]
  ) {
    edges {
      node {
        name
        population
      }
    }
  }
}
```

### Multiple Columns

```graphql theme={null}
query {
  countriesCollection(
    orderBy: [
      { population: DescNullsLast },
      { name: AscNullsFirst }
    ]
  ) {
    edges {
      node {
        name
        population
      }
    }
  }
}
```

### NULL Handling

```graphql theme={null}
query {
  countriesCollection(
    orderBy: [{ capital: AscNullsFirst }]
  ) {
    edges {
      node {
        name
        capital
      }
    }
  }
}
```

## Pagination

### Forward Pagination

```graphql theme={null}
query FirstPage {
  countriesCollection(first: 10) {
    edges {
      node {
        id
        name
      }
      cursor
    }
    pageInfo {
      hasNextPage
      hasPreviousPage
      startCursor
      endCursor
    }
  }
}
```

### Next Page

Use the `endCursor` from the previous query:

```graphql theme={null}
query NextPage($cursor: Cursor!) {
  countriesCollection(
    first: 10,
    after: $cursor
  ) {
    edges {
      node {
        id
        name
      }
      cursor
    }
    pageInfo {
      hasNextPage
      endCursor
    }
  }
}
```

Variables:

```json theme={null}
{
  "cursor": "WyJuYW1lIiwgIkFsZ2VyaWEiXQ=="
}
```

### Backward Pagination

```graphql theme={null}
query LastPage {
  countriesCollection(last: 10) {
    edges {
      node {
        id
        name
      }
      cursor
    }
    pageInfo {
      hasPreviousPage
      startCursor
    }
  }
}
```

## Relationships

### One-to-Many

Fetch a country with its cities:

```graphql theme={null}
query CountryWithCities {
  countriesCollection(filter: { code: { eq: "US" } }) {
    edges {
      node {
        name
        citiesCollection {
          edges {
            node {
              name
              population
            }
          }
        }
      }
    }
  }
}
```

### Many-to-One

Fetch a city with its country:

```graphql theme={null}
query CityWithCountry {
  citiesCollection(filter: { name: { eq: "New York" } }) {
    edges {
      node {
        name
        population
        country {
          name
          code
        }
      }
    }
  }
}
```

### Many-to-Many

Fetch students with their courses:

```graphql theme={null}
query StudentsWithCourses {
  studentsCollection {
    edges {
      node {
        name
        enrollmentsCollection {
          edges {
            node {
              course {
                title
                credits
              }
            }
          }
        }
      }
    }
  }
}
```

### Nested Filtering

Filter parent based on child properties:

```graphql theme={null}
query CountriesWithLargeCities {
  countriesCollection(
    filter: {
      citiesCollection: {
        exists: {
          filter: { population: { gt: 5000000 } }
        }
      }
    }
  ) {
    edges {
      node {
        name
        citiesCollection(
          filter: { population: { gt: 5000000 } }
        ) {
          edges {
            node {
              name
              population
            }
          }
        }
      }
    }
  }
}
```

## Aggregations

### Count

Get the total count of records:

```graphql theme={null}
query {
  countriesCollection {
    edges {
      node {
        name
      }
    }
    totalCount
  }
}
```

### Count with Filter

```graphql theme={null}
query {
  countriesCollection(
    filter: { population: { gt: 100000000 } }
  ) {
    totalCount
  }
}
```

## Variables

### Using Variables

```graphql theme={null}
query GetCountry($code: String!) {
  countriesCollection(
    filter: { code: { eq: $code } }
  ) {
    edges {
      node {
        id
        name
        capital
        population
      }
    }
  }
}
```

Variables:

```json theme={null}
{
  "code": "US"
}
```

### Multiple Variables

```graphql theme={null}
query SearchCountries(
  $minPopulation: BigInt!
  $searchTerm: String!
) {
  countriesCollection(
    filter: {
      and: [
        { population: { gte: $minPopulation } },
        { name: { ilike: $searchTerm } }
      ]
    }
  ) {
    edges {
      node {
        name
        population
      }
    }
  }
}
```

Variables:

```json theme={null}
{
  "minPopulation": 10000000,
  "searchTerm": "%a%"
}
```

### Optional Variables

```graphql theme={null}
query GetCountries(
  $limit: Int = 10,
  $orderDirection: OrderByDirection = AscNullsLast
) {
  countriesCollection(
    first: $limit,
    orderBy: [{ name: $orderDirection }]
  ) {
    edges {
      node {
        name
      }
    }
  }
}
```

## Aliases

Rename fields in the response:

```graphql theme={null}
query {
  usa: countriesCollection(filter: { code: { eq: "US" } }) {
    edges {
      node {
        countryName: name
        countryCode: code
      }
    }
  }
  canada: countriesCollection(filter: { code: { eq: "CA" } }) {
    edges {
      node {
        countryName: name
        countryCode: code
      }
    }
  }
}
```

## Fragments

### Defining Fragments

```graphql theme={null}
fragment CountryBasics on Country {
  id
  name
  code
  capital
}

fragment CountryDetails on Country {
  ...CountryBasics
  population
  area
}

query {
  countriesCollection {
    edges {
      node {
        ...CountryDetails
      }
    }
  }
}
```

### Inline Fragments

Use inline fragments for union types:

```graphql theme={null}
query {
  searchResults {
    ... on Country {
      name
      code
    }
    ... on City {
      name
      population
    }
  }
}
```

## Directives

### @include

Conditionally include fields:

```graphql theme={null}
query GetCountry(
  $code: String!,
  $includePopulation: Boolean!
) {
  countriesCollection(filter: { code: { eq: $code } }) {
    edges {
      node {
        name
        population @include(if: $includePopulation)
      }
    }
  }
}
```

### @skip

Conditionally exclude fields:

```graphql theme={null}
query GetCountry(
  $code: String!,
  $skipCapital: Boolean!
) {
  countriesCollection(filter: { code: { eq: $code } }) {
    edges {
      node {
        name
        capital @skip(if: $skipCapital)
      }
    }
  }
}
```

## Best Practices

<AccordionGroup>
  <Accordion title="Use fragments for reusability">
    Define fragments for commonly used field sets:

    ```graphql theme={null}
    fragment UserFields on User {
      id
      email
      name
    }
    ```
  </Accordion>

  <Accordion title="Implement pagination">
    Always use cursor-based pagination for large datasets.
  </Accordion>

  <Accordion title="Request only needed fields">
    Only query the fields you actually need to minimize payload size.
  </Accordion>

  <Accordion title="Use variables for dynamic queries">
    Never interpolate values directly into query strings - use variables.
  </Accordion>
